WebAbout the bankruptcy forms and filing bankruptcy Use the forms that are numbered in the 100 series to file bankruptcy for individuals or married couples. Use the forms that are numbered in the 200 series if you are preparing a bankruptcy on behalf of a nonindividual, such as a corporation, partnership, or limited liability company (LLC). WebFILING INSTRUCTIONS: All required forms are to be filed with the United States Bankruptcy Court District of Utah at 350 S. Main St. Suite 301, Salt Lake City, Utah, 84101. The Bankruptcy Court Clerk’s Office staff is prohibited by 28 U.S.C § 955 from providing legal advice and cannot aid in the completion of required forms.

Bankruptcy Code - Title 11, U.S. Code Court Rules. … break a phonehttp://www.utahbankruptcylaw.com/process.html#:~:text=To%20actually%20file%2C%20either%20you%20or%20your%20attorney%2C,financial%20transactions%20%28typically%20within%20the%20last%20two%20years%29. costa del mar bass trucker hatWebApr 3, 2024 · If you own property that's not protected, or not fully protected, by exemptions, you may owe money to your bankruptcy estate. You can either pay the money into the estate and keep the property or asset, or you can surrender the property, keep the exempted amount, and not have to pay into the estate. Chapter 7 bankruptcy is a liquidation bankruptcy where the appointed trustee sells off your nonexempt assets to pay your creditors. Exemptions help you protect your assets in Chapter 7 bankruptcy because the bankruptcy trustee can’t sell exempt property.
